Step 4: Cut deep-link routing over to the Lanternpath resolver. Legacy URI schemes from the Quillbird app remain registered until version 9.2, so both handlers stay active during the window. Verify fallback routes resolve on staging before flipping the flag. Once traffic drains from the old resolver, apply the new routing service configuration shown below.

settings of fahag-haduf:
[ulaox]
port = 8443
region = south-2
host = ulaox.lumiccorp.internal
timeout_ms = 500
retries = 8

## SQL Linting

All SQL files at Bramblegate must pass `sqlcheck` before merge. Rules enforce uppercase keywords, explicit column lists (no `SELECT *`), and snake_case identifiers. The linter validates schema references against a live shadow database, so it needs network access during CI and local runs. Before your first run, configure the linter's schema probe with the connection string below.

primary connection of fajog-bageg = clickhouse://tamion_svc:0nS8bDSETpHjj2@db-cbc5.nelvrocorp.example:5432/nordor

Handover Note — Marketing Budget

To: Incoming Director Selway

Short version: marketing budget cut 22% effective next quarter. Campaigns for Lorath and Pinefield markets are paused; the Ambervale sponsorship is cancelled. Heads of department have been told the headline number only, not the reallocation. Agency contracts with Dunwhistle Creative are under renegotiation — don't sign anything until legal clears it. Staffing untouched for now. Expect pushback from brand team. The reasoning behind the cut is set out below.

management briefing: The renewal with Zoraelox Holdings closes at $10 million a year, 15 percent above the last contract. Project Zorath slips by six weeks because of the audit delay.